Iran’s new UN envoy stresses battling terrorism

TEHRAN (ISNA)- Iranian New Ambassador to the UN Gholamali Khoshroo called for serious and compressive fight against terrorism.

“We are against those (countries) which use terrorists for political purposes and to create unrest in other countries,” he said after submitting his credentials to the UN Secretary General Ban Ki-moon.

He also highlighted the Islamic Republic of Iran’s fundamental position in fighting terrorism, and said, “We condemn terrorism in any form.”

He also said western countries need to find roots of terrorism and understand tools for battling terrorism and oppose the phenomenon seriously and fundamentally the same as the Islamic Republic of Iran.

Extremism, terrorism, arms race, foreign meddling, sanctions and international pressures are making unrest in the world, khoshroo said, “Our aim in the UN is to cooperate to end the causes of instability.”
